Context: Ardenfell line margins slipped three points over two quarters. Drivers: input steel costs, aggressive discounting at the Westmoor branch, and a stale price book. Proposal: uplift list prices four percent, tighten discount authority to regional level, sunset the two lowest-margin SKUs. Risk: volume loss at Halverton accounts, estimated under two percent. Decision requested at Thursday's review. Modelling assumptions are in the appendix pack. The commercial reasoning leadership wants kept close is noted directly below.

board note of tajop-yajof: The finance team signed off on a budget of $77.6 million for Project Pramir.

## Onboarding: Hayloft Telemetry Gateway

Welcome aboard! The Hayloft gateway ingests telemetry from Burrowdale tractors and balers — GPS pings, engine hours, hopper levels — and batches it into the Silage pipeline every 30 seconds. When reviewing PRs here, watch for two things: clock-skew handling (field devices drift a lot) and the backpressure logic when cellular links flap. Local dev uses a simulated fleet; run `make barnstorm` to spin it up. The sim's sealed config unlocks with the recovery passphrase listed just below.

recovery phrase for tadup-hahop: zorath-fenwyn

# RouteLeap Environments

Deep-link routing for the Pebblepath apps. Three environments: dev, staging, prod. Dev resolves all links to the sandbox storefront. Staging mirrors prod routing tables, refreshed nightly. Prod is multi-region; failover is automatic but sticky for 10 minutes.

On-call notes: most pages come from stale routing tables after a failed refresh. Restart the resolver first; escalate only if links 404 after restart. Per-environment differences are minimal except where noted. Current prod configuration values are below.

service settings:
[istael]
team = gilath
access_code = ac_468cdf
owner = casdor.gilox
host = istael.kelviforge.internal
port = 5432
peer = quenwyn.braskworks.corp
salt = 6678df32
pin = 7400